Rachmanioff’s lyrical Vocalise is undoubtedly one of the best-known melodies in the canon. Originally the last of his opus 34 set of songs, the gorgeous tune seems to have been a more or less immediate hit. Rachmaninoff himself wrote several arrangements, augmented over the years by dozens more. Today, we’ll hear Rachmaninoff’s own arrangement for piano. The Vocalise will be followed by more Rachmaninoff, Etudes nos. 8 and 9 from opus 39. Then, we’ll move to the popular end of the spectrum, with a set of songs from the Gardner’s Tin Pan Alley series. Today’s selections range from the traditional Danny Boy to the marching band hits You’re A Grand Old Flag and When Johnny Comes Marching Home to the ballad Shine On, Harvest Moon. Walt Disney Company has announced a $4-billion deal to buy Marvel Entertainment. The deal adds "Iron Man", "Spiderman", "The Incredib...<br/><br/><b>[0:00:01]</b> ... Mickey and -- fighting an <b>Iron</b> <b>Man</b> the Walt Disney company has announced a four billion dollar deal to buy Marvel <b>Entertainment</b>. The deal adds <b>Iron</b> <b>Man</b> Spiderman the incredible hauled in about 5000 other superheroes boys love to the Disney stable.
